Output 1368dfd90ecd351c0d26ac1fad857bfbf1d2150dea3a340583d3701d87c7cd82:27

value
22563
script pubkey
OP_0 OP_PUSHBYTES_20 2d07d66af824c03cc8695c8c555c450d1c84846c
address
bc1q95rav6hcynqrejrftjx92hz9p5wgfprv6vp06u
transaction
1368dfd90ecd351c0d26ac1fad857bfbf1d2150dea3a340583d3701d87c7cd82
spent
true